If the charged Higgs boson H+ exists with m(H+) < m(t) + m(b), the con
ventional expectation is that it will decay dominantly into c (s) over
bar and tau(+)nu(tau). However, the three-body decay mode H+ --> W(+)
b (b) over bar is also present and we show that it becomes very import
ant in the law tan beta region for m(H+) greater than or similar to 14
0 GeV. We then explore its phenomenological implications for the charg
ed-Higgs-boson search in top-quark decay. [S0031-9007(97)05252-6].
